Cindy finished junior high school at asbury in 1982 before relocating to Michigan. Following graduation from Churchill High School in Livonia, Michigan in 1985, Cindy pursued an education degree from Oral Roberts University and graduated in 1990. She is in her eleventh year of teaching and her seventh year teaching fourth grade. Cindy is currently an active member at Crossroads Assembly of God in Albertville where she serves a Sunday School Superintendent and Junior High School Sunday School teacher. |
